Summary

CVE-2025-9624 is a high-severity Uncontrolled Recursion (CWE-674) vulnerability in Amazon Opensearch. Its CVSS base score is 8.3 (High).

Operationally, exploitation aligns with the MITRE ATT&CK technique Application or System Exploitation (T1499.004); ranked at the 1.6th percentile by exploit likelihood (below the median); it is not currently listed in the CISA KEV catalog; a public proof-of-concept is referenced.

Vulnerability details

A vulnerability in OpenSearch allows attackers to cause Denial of Service (DoS) by submitting complex query_string inputs. This issue affects all OpenSearch versions between 3.0.0 and < 3.3.0 and OpenSearch < 2.19.4.

Why these techniques?

The vulnerability enables denial of service via crafted complex query_string inputs that bypass per-node limits, causing CPU and memory exhaustion in OpenSearch, directly facilitating Application or System Exploitation for Endpoint Denial of Service.
